I really like this deck, but I would like to provide feedback as a hopeful means to improve this deck because of my love for pauper formats:
1: There are two copies of Cosmotronic Wave
2: You might want to increase your number of creatures or have a way to produce creatures so you always have a target for your equipment or auras. ie Golem Foundry, Empty the Warrens or Molten Birth
3: I suggest you focus on a more equipment style voltron build and keep less enchantments to keep a good shell in case they run a decent amount of spot removal.
4: If you do what I suggested above, only run the more impactful or reusable enchantments and not just ones to pump. ie Claws of Valakut, Granite Grip, Fiery Mantle and Crown of Flames.
5: Utilize more low CMC cantrips/impulse draw/rummage to refuel your hand. preferably ones that also target your creatures and cut back on the one-and-done pump spells as they don't make much impact to the board in commander. However, some can be utilized to draw cards.
6: Run at least one other boardwipe like Swirling Sandstorm becuase there aren't a lot of them in pauper, so having one can be a saving grace in your deck.
7: Run more utility artifacts for card draw or card selection (ie Scry or rummage).

You can do all or none of what I suggest (but please listen to t least the first one) and I still think this looks good. It seems really fun and I might actually build it. Keep on brewing!
